At a Glance
- Tasks: Design and build robust backend systems for financial operations.
- Company: Join a forward-thinking company at the heart of financial technology.
- Benefits: Competitive salary, equity options, health benefits, and remote work support.
- Other info: Dynamic, inclusive culture with opportunities for growth and innovation.
- Why this job: Make a real impact on financial markets with cutting-edge technology.
- Qualifications: 5+ years in backend systems, strong Go skills, and experience with PostgreSQL.
The predicted salary is between 70000 - 90000 ÂŁ per year.
We are currently looking for a Senior Software Engineer - Clearing in the United Kingdom. In this role, you will work at the core of post-trade systems, building and scaling the infrastructure that ensures financial transactions are processed accurately and reliably. You’ll contribute to mission‑critical backend services that power clearing, settlement, and securities finance operations in a fast‑evolving financial ecosystem. Operating within a globally distributed and highly collaborative engineering team, you will take ownership of complex projects from concept to production. This position offers the opportunity to design systems that directly impact financial markets while continuously improving performance, scalability, and resilience. You’ll thrive in an environment that values autonomy, accountability, and thoughtful engineering over rigid hierarchy. It’s an ideal role for engineers who enjoy tackling deep technical challenges with real‑world impact.
Accountabilities
- Design, build, and maintain robust backend systems supporting clearing, settlement, and financial operations.
- Own projects end‑to‑end, from ideation and design through to deployment and continuous improvement.
- Develop new infrastructure and services to enable additional financial products and integrations.
- Continuously refine and optimize existing systems to improve performance, reliability, and scalability.
- Collaborate with cross‑functional teams to align technical solutions with business objectives.
- Participate in on‑call rotations, ensuring system stability and rapid incident resolution.
- Contribute to engineering best practices, documentation, and knowledge sharing across the team.
Requirements
- 5+ years of experience building reliable, distributed backend systems in production environments.
- Strong programming skills in Go and solid experience with PostgreSQL and Kubernetes.
- Deep understanding of system design, distributed systems, databases, and internet architecture.
- Experience designing and implementing RESTful APIs with a focus on scalability and maintainability.
- Ability to take full ownership of projects and operate effectively in ambiguous, fast‑paced environments.
- Strong problem‑solving mindset with attention to detail and a high sense of responsibility.
- Excellent communication skills and ability to collaborate in a globally distributed team.
- Interest in financial systems, trading infrastructure, or market operations.
- Experience in startup environments and adaptability to shifting priorities.
- Familiarity with tools such as gRPC, Kafka, Docker, Helm, or observability platforms is a plus.
- Experience in clearing, settlement, or securities finance domains is advantageous.
Benefits
- Competitive salary package with equity or stock option opportunities.
- Comprehensive health benefits and insurance coverage.
- Remote‑first work environment with global team collaboration.
- Home office setup support with a one‑time allowance.
- Monthly stipend to support remote working expenses.
- Opportunity to work on cutting‑edge financial infrastructure with real‑world impact.
- Inclusive and diverse workplace culture focused on growth and innovation.
Senior Software Engineer - Clearing in London employer: Jobgether
Contact Detail:
Jobgether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Software Engineer - Clearing in London
✨Tip Number 1
Network like a pro! Reach out to your connections in the industry, attend meetups, and engage in online forums. We all know that sometimes it’s not just what you know, but who you know that can help you land that dream job.
✨Tip Number 2
Show off your skills! Create a portfolio or GitHub repository showcasing your projects, especially those related to backend systems and financial operations. This gives potential employers a taste of what you can do and sets you apart from the crowd.
✨Tip Number 3
Prepare for interviews by practising common technical questions and system design scenarios. We recommend doing mock interviews with friends or using platforms that offer coding challenges to sharpen your problem-solving skills.
✨Tip Number 4
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who are proactive about their job search!
We think you need these skills to ace Senior Software Engineer - Clearing in London
Some tips for your application 🫡
Tailor Your CV: Make sure your CV reflects the skills and experiences that match the job description. Highlight your experience with backend systems, programming in Go, and any relevant financial systems knowledge. We want to see how you can contribute to our mission!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're passionate about this role and how your background aligns with our needs. Don’t forget to mention your problem-solving mindset and ability to work in fast-paced environments.
Showcase Your Projects: If you've worked on relevant projects, make sure to include them! Whether it's designing RESTful APIs or optimising existing systems, we love to see concrete examples of your work and how you've taken ownership of complex projects.
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it shows you’re keen on joining our team!
How to prepare for a job interview at Jobgether
✨Know Your Tech Stack
Make sure you’re well-versed in Go, PostgreSQL, and Kubernetes. Brush up on your knowledge of distributed systems and RESTful APIs, as these will likely come up during the interview. Being able to discuss your past experiences with these technologies will show that you’re ready to hit the ground running.
✨Showcase Your Problem-Solving Skills
Prepare to discuss specific challenges you've faced in previous roles, especially those related to backend systems. Use the STAR method (Situation, Task, Action, Result) to structure your answers. This will help demonstrate your analytical thinking and how you approach complex problems.
✨Understand the Financial Ecosystem
Familiarise yourself with the basics of clearing, settlement, and securities finance. Showing a genuine interest in financial systems can set you apart from other candidates. You might even want to read up on recent trends or news in the financial markets to bring up during your conversation.
✨Emphasise Collaboration
Since this role involves working within a globally distributed team, be prepared to discuss your experience collaborating with others. Highlight any cross-functional projects you've worked on and how you’ve navigated communication challenges. This will illustrate your ability to thrive in a remote-first environment.